Automotive Solenoid Market Size, Share and Forecast Trends - Growth Analysis and Outlook Report 2026-2030

The automotive solenoid market encompasses electromagnetic devices used in vehicles for controlling fluid and gas flow, locking mechanisms, and engine functions such as fuel injection, transmission control, and start-stop systems. Valued at approximately $5.34 billion in 2025, the market is projected to grow at a compound annual growth rate of 5.3%, with some projections reaching $7.64 billion by 2031. Expansion is primarily fueled by rising vehicle electrification, growing adoption of advanced driver-assistance systems (ADAS), and increased demand for automated transmissions and emission-control technologies across both conventional and electric vehicles.

Market Overview

Automotive solenoids are electromechanical actuators critical to modern vehicle systems, including fuel injectors, transmission valves, parking locks, and airbag deployment modules. The market encompasses both on/off solenoids and proportional solenoids, serving internal combustion engine vehicles, hybrid electric vehicles, and battery electric vehicles.

  • Valued at $5.34 billion in 2025 with steady growth trajectory through 2030-2031
  • Applications span fuel systems, transmission controls, engine management, safety systems, and HVAC modules
  • Demand closely tied to global vehicle production volumes and automotive content per vehicle

Growth Drivers

The increasing electrification of the automotive powertrain is a major catalyst, as hybrid and electric vehicles rely on solenoids for battery management, charging systems, and thermal management. Additionally, tightening global emissions regulations are pushing automakers to adopt precision fuel injection and transmission technologies that depend heavily on solenoid components. The proliferation of ADAS and autonomous driving features further drives demand for more sophisticated solenoid systems in steering, braking, and safety applications.

  • Electric vehicle adoption requires solenoids for battery contactors, cooling systems, and regenerative braking
  • Automatic and dual-clutch transmissions use multiple solenoids per vehicle for shift control
  • Stringent emission norms in Europe, North America, and Asia mandate advanced engine control systems

Segmentation and Regional Analysis

The market is typically segmented by solenoid type (pulse-width modulated, on/off, and proportional solenoids), vehicle type (passenger cars, light commercial vehicles, heavy commercial vehicles), and application (transmission, fuel system, safety, and HVAC). Asia-Pacific dominates the global market due to high automotive manufacturing volume in China, Japan, and South Korea, while Europe and North America represent mature markets focused on technological innovation and premium vehicle content. Emerging markets in Southeast Asia and Latin America are expected to contribute to growth as vehicle ownership expands.

  • Passenger vehicles account for the largest segment, followed by commercial vehicles
  • Asia-Pacific holds the largest market share driven by OEM concentration and domestic vehicle demand
  • North America and Europe emphasize high-performance solenoids for luxury and electrified vehicles

Trends and Outlook

What are the recent trends and outlook?

Integration of smart solenoid technologies with vehicle electronic control units is enabling real-time monitoring and predictive maintenance. The shift toward 48-volt electrical architectures in mild-hybrid vehicles is creating opportunities for solenoid designs compatible with higher-voltage systems. As autonomous vehicle development accelerates, demand for fail-safe, redundant solenoid systems is expected to increase, particularly for steering and braking applications.

  • Wireless solenoid monitoring and diagnostics becoming standard in premium vehicle platforms
  • 48-volt mild-hybrid systems driving demand for redesigned solenoids optimized for higher voltage operation
  • Supply chain localization trends are influencing manufacturing footprints as automakers regionalize production
